Why Kitwe? Solar Potential Meets Industrial Demand
With over 2,800 hours of annual sunlight, Kitwe offers ideal conditions for solar energy projects. The city's growing industrial sector—from mining to manufacturing—requires reliable power solutions. PV glass, which integrates solar cells into building materials, provides dual benefits: energy generation and architectural functionality.
Key Advantages of Photovoltaic Glass
- Space Efficiency: Converts windows, facades, and roofs into power generators.
- Cost Savings: Reduces reliance on Zambia's strained national grid.
- Eco-Friendly: Lowers carbon emissions by 30-40% compared to conventional energy.

Case Study: PV Glass in Kitwe's Commercial Sector
In 2023, a shopping mall in Kitwe installed 1,200 sq.m of PV glass, achieving:
| Metric | Data |
|---|---|
| Annual Power Output | 85 MWh |
| Cost Savings | $12,000/year |
| CO2 Reduction | 60 tons/year |
This project demonstrates how PV glass can offset 25% of a building's energy needs while maintaining aesthetic appeal.
Overcoming Challenges in Implementation
While promising, PV glass adoption faces hurdles:
- Initial Costs: Installation is 20% pricier than traditional solar panels.
- Technical Expertise: Limited local trained installers.
However, solutions are emerging. For instance, modular PV glass systems now allow phased installations, easing budget constraints.
The Road Ahead: Zambia's Solar Policy
Zambia's government aims to generate 1,000 MW from solar by 2030. Recent incentives include:
- 15% tax rebate for commercial PV projects
- Duty-free imports of solar components
